II.1.1) Title
Taxi Services Framework for University Hospital Wishaw & the Surrounding Area
Reference number: NHSL89-23(2)
II.1.2) Main CPV code
60120000
II.1.3) Type of contract
Services
II.1.4) Short description
NHS Lanarkshire Health Board, a statutory body constituted pursuant to the National Health Service (Scotland) Act 1978 (“the Board”), wishes to put in place a Framework Agreement for Taxi Services which will cover the movement of staff, patients (herein ‘passengers’) and urgent packages across the Health Board and further afield (“the Service”). A Specification detailing the mandatory requirements of the Board is provided in Appendix 1- Specification.
This framework agreement will cover the area of University Hospital Wishaw and the Surrounding Areas.

II.2.4) Description of the procurement
The Framework Agreement will cover the geographical area of University Hospital Wishaw and the surrounding areas. Bidders must be permitted to operate within the geographical area.
Call-offs from the Framework Agreement will be made by the Board making a booking request with the applicable supplier and said supplier duly accepting the booking and assigning a driver within the response time required as defined in Appendix 1 – Specification. Framework participants will be contacted in order of rank. In the instance where the 1st ranked framework participant cannot achieve the requirements, the Board will contact the 2nd ranked in respect of the applicable lot and so on until a job is confirmed for the required journey.
It is envisaged that three (3) suppliers will be awarded on a ranked basis.
